The vicious cycle of yo-yo dieting

Yo-yo dieting, also known as weight cycling, refers to the repetitive pattern of losing weight through restrictive diets only to regain it shortly after. The cycle can lead to a range of negative health effects, including metabolic disruptions, increased fat storage, and a higher risk of developing chronic conditions such as heart disease and diabetes.

The allure of quick fixes and fad diets often contributes to the yo-yo dieting cycle. Individuals may achieve rapid weight loss through extreme measures, only to revert to old habits once the unsustainable regimen becomes too challenging. The result is a frustrating loop of weight loss and regain, with each iteration making it harder to achieve long-term success.

Understanding the roots of yo-yo dieting

Yo-yo dieting isn't solely about the physical aspect of losing and gaining weight; it's deeply intertwined with psychological and behavioural factors. Emotional eating, stress, and a lack of sustainable lifestyle changes often underlie this recurring cycle.

The emotional aspects of weight loss are crucial. Yo-yo dieting often occurs when individuals don't address the root causes of their unhealthy relationship with food and fail to establish sustainable habits.


Hypnotherapy: A solution beyond the scale

Hypnotherapy presents a unique approach to weight loss by addressing the psychological components that contribute to yo-yo dieting. Unlike traditional diets that focus solely on food and exercise, hypnotherapy targets the underlying beliefs, habits, and emotions tied to weight.

During a hypnotherapy session, the client will enter a state of deep relaxation, allowing the hypnotherapy to give effective suggestions for change to the unconscious mind. This process enables the identification and transformation of negative thought patterns and behaviours related to food and body image.

How hypnotherapy helps break the cycle

  • Rewiring unconscious habits: Hypnotherapy works to reprogram the unconscious mind, altering automatic responses to food and stress. By addressing ingrained habits at their roots, individuals can break free from the cycle of yo-yo dieting.
  • Stress reduction: Emotional stress is a common trigger for overeating and weight gain. Hypnotherapy techniques, such as guided imagery and relaxation, help manage stress and promote healthier coping mechanisms, reducing the likelihood of falling back into old habits.
  • Building self-efficacy: Hypnotherapy empowers individuals by boosting self-efficacy — the belief in one's ability to achieve goals. This newfound confidence plays a crucial role in maintaining long-term weight loss success.

Scientific support for hypnotherapy in weight loss

Numerous studies support the effectiveness of hypnotherapy in achieving lasting weight loss. A randomised controlled trial published in the Journal of Consulting and Clinical Psychology found that individuals who received hypnotherapy as part of a weight management program showed greater improvements in body weight and reported sustained weight loss compared to those who did not undergo hypnosis.
